Refund of Service Tax paid under RCM - repeal of Finance Act and introduction of GST Act - rejection of refund on the ground that input tax credit can only be claimed under the GST/CGST Act, 2017 and not otherwise - the refund claims filed by the appellants should merit consideration under the provisions of sub-section (3) of section 142 ibid, and as such, it should be entitled for the benefit of refund of service tax paid by it. - AT
